Hi Fred and list,
First off, kudos to you, Fred for recommending Anna and Dean's book! This is
great!
However, several points off for style. ;)
If you're going to offer assistance, please do it without the attitude.
this goes for everyone.
Yes, I know there are going to be repeat questions or notes you'd consider
novice questions that you'd rather not read. This is fine. It's not fine to
make someone feel lousy for asking them, no matter how much smarter you
might decide to consider yourself than the questioner. The fact is that
responses like these show the opposite.
So please refrain from this sort of thing on the list.
If you would rather not hear the same question again or would rather not
answer such a question, then simply use your delete key and let someone else
answer the question. At this point, there are many people on this list who
are willing and able to answer any questions that may come up. If one person
is tired of answering questions then someone else will be there to do so.
This way, everyone can take a breather and all the questions get addressed.
:)
Please keep the list politeā¦
Remember, people who might be lurking actually learn from reading responses.
They also learn what is acceptable from the tone of these responses and the
tone of the threads such responses generate. So make your responses
positive.
Frustration is normal. If you have issues then either write me or Raul
off-list or address your concerns with the poster directly off-list as well.
This list is a positive and welcoming place. Please keep it that way.

Ray, may I suggest a book to you? It is called "Getting started with the
iPhone by Anna Dresner and Dean Martineau. It is available in several
formats from the National Braille Press. I suggest this book because if you
had read it before you received your phone or had it when your phone
arrived, many, many, many, many of the multitude of questions which you have
posed to the list in the last three weeks or so could have been answered
without having to send what I figure to be somewhere near 200 messages to
the list. I am not suggesting that you not ask questions, only that you give
some thought to making use of a resource which is easily available to you
and save the difficult questions for the list.
